Case-making clothes moth vs Herb Field Mouse
Tinea pellionella compared with Apodemus uralensis
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Case-making clothes moth | Herb Field Mouse |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Insecta (Insects)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) | Rodentia (Rodents) |
| Family | Tineidae | Muridae (Mice & Rats) |
| Genus | Tinea | Apodemus |
| Species | Tinea pellionella | Apodemus uralensis |
Evolutionary Relationship
Case-making clothes moth and Herb Field Mouse share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
